Digital Apprenticeship Service
In spring 2017 the way the government funds apprenticeships in England changed, to help fund employer apprenticeship schemes. The Levy will be introduced at a rate of 0.5% of an employers payroll.
All employers will receive an allowance of £15,000 to offset against payment of the levy, which effectively means that the apprenticeship levy will only be payable if your payroll is over £3 million each year.
How it will affect your business
From 1st April 2021 all new apprenticeships will be managed and funded using the apprenticeship service. All employers hiring apprentices will need to have an apprenticeship service account.
